Mudjacking Process Explained
Addressing sunken or uneven concrete surfaces commonly requires the mudjacking process, an exceptionally reliable technique for leveling. This technique requires drilling small holes into the compromised concrete slab and inserting a mixture of water, soil, and cement below it. As the compound is introduced, it fills gaps and restores the slab to its proper position. Mudjacking is favored for its cost-effectiveness and speed, allowing for quick repairs with minimal disruption. It is particularly useful for patios, driveways, and sidewalks, where uneven surfaces can pose safety hazards. By rebuilding structural integrity and boosting visual appeal, mudjacking not only maximizes the usability of concrete surfaces but also increases their durability, making it a preferred solution among homeowners and contractors alike.
Benefits of Polyurethane Injection
Polyurethane injection is recognized as a modern solution for addressing unlevel concrete areas, offering numerous advantages over conventional techniques such as mudjacking. This process consists of injecting a light polyurethane foam material below the concrete, which grows to fill empty spaces, successfully raising the slab. One significant benefit is its rapid curing time, often allowing for use within hours, limiting interference to daily activities. Self-Leveling Compound Installation
Obtaining a smooth, level surface with a self-leveling compound requires thorough preparation and application techniques. First, the current concrete surface must be completely cleaned to eliminate debris, dust, and grease. Once confirmed the surface is dry, any cracks should be filled and primed to encourage stronger adhesion. Mixing the self-leveling compound according to the manufacturer's instructions is important; proper consistency guarantees ideal flow. Dispensing the compound in a steady manner and using a gauge rake can help apply it evenly. It is important to work quickly, as self-leveling compounds cure fast. Finally, allowing the compound to completely cure before applying any flooring material guarantees a durable and flawless foundation.

How to Know When Concrete Leveling Becomes Necessary
Uneven concrete surfaces can manifest in various ways, indicating that leveling is required. Property owners might observe cracks, voids, or upheaval in their driveways, walkways, or patios. Water pooling in specific areas, rather than draining away, is another indicator of an underlying issue. Additionally, heaved or lifted slabs can generate serious tripping risks, endangering both homeowners and their guests.
In basements or garages, uneven floors can lead to problems with installed fixtures or appliances, affecting their functionality. Checking for visible indicators, including sloped surfaces or gaps between slabs, is essential. In addition, doors and windows could stick or be unable to close properly due to shifting foundations.
Periodic inspections of interior and exterior concrete can assist in identifying these warning signs early. Resolving these concerns in a timely fashion guarantees lasting structural stability and enhances the general aesthetic appeal and safety of the structure.

Types Of Leveling Methods
When deciding on a leveling method, it is important to evaluate the unique demands of the job, as various techniques offer specific strengths and weaknesses. Frequently used methods include slab jacking, where a concrete slurry is pumped under slabs to raise them, and polyurethane foam injection, which provides a lightweight, quick-curing solution. Moreover, grinding eliminates high points to produce a flat surface, while screeding is applied to new concrete to ensure a smooth finish. Every technique differs in expense, time requirements, and applicability to various surface problems. At the end of the day, determining the right leveling method depends on factors like the severity of the issue, surrounding conditions, and the expected durability of the fix, ensuring optimal outcomes for any concrete leveling endeavor.

What You Should Do After Leveling Your Concrete Surface
Once a concrete surface has been leveled, the next steps are fundamental for maintaining both strength and appearance. The first priority is to provide proper curing time. Generally, this timeframe spans from 24 hours to multiple days, based on the specific leveling compound applied. Throughout this period, maintaining moisture on the surface helps avoid cracking and improves strength.
After curing, sealing the surface is recommended to prevent damage from stains, moisture, and wear. A high-quality concrete sealer can prolong the life of the surface. Moreover, adding a finish, such as epoxy or paint, can boost the aesthetics and functionality of the concrete.
Regular maintenance, including cleaning and inspections, is critical to identify and address any potential issues early. In addition, keeping heavy traffic off the newly leveled surface for a week or longer can help preserve its stability, guaranteeing that the outcomes of the leveling process stay reliable for years ahead.

What Are the Expenses Involved in Concrete Leveling?
Costs for concrete leveling typically range from $2 to $10 per square foot, influenced by factors including the extent of the damage, materials used, and regional labor costs. Further charges may stem from preliminary work or rental equipment costs.
